How Expert Advice on How to Avoid Pennsylvania Probate and Maximize Assets Actually Works
At its core, avoiding probate is about arranging your assets so they transfer smoothly outside of court oversight. Expert Advice on How to Avoid Pennsylvania Probate and Maximize Assets typically involves tools like trusts, joint ownership, and beneficiary designations. A revocable living trust, for example, allows you to move titles into the trustβs name while you are alive. Upon your passing, the trust directs distribution without requiring probate approval.
Consider a hypothetical situation where an individual owns a home, a savings account, and some investment holdings. By placing these assets into a properly drafted trust and naming beneficiaries on accounts, the assets can pass directly to heirs. This method often provides clear instructions and reduces disputes. Financial and legal professionals help structure these plans to comply with Pennsylvania law while aiming to preserve as much value as possible. Every step is designed to bring order and protection to what would otherwise be a more complicated process.
Common Questions People Have About Expert Advice on How to Avoid Pennsylvania Probate and Maximize Assets
Is avoiding probate always the right choice for every estate?
Not necessarily. The decision depends on the size, complexity, and nature of your assets, as well as your family situation. Some estates are small enough that probate is straightforward and cost-effective. An expert can review your specific case and explain whether strategies like trusts or simple beneficiary forms are more suitable. What matters most is choosing the path that fits your needs rather than following a one-size-fits-all approach.
Will my heirs still be involved in court if I use these methods?
One goal of careful planning is to minimize court involvement. When property is held in trust or has clear transfer mechanisms, courts typically do not need to supervise the distribution. This can reduce delays and protect privacy, as trust proceedings are generally not public. Families often appreciate that this approach can keep matters more discreet and focused on honoring your wishes. Open communication with your chosen advisors helps ensure your plan is both effective and easy to follow.

Things People Often Misunderstand
A common myth is that avoiding probate is only for the very wealthy. In reality, people with modest estates can also benefit from thoughtful planning. Another misunderstanding is that all assets pass automatically to heirs, which is not always true without proper documentation. Some believe that a will alone is enough, but wills usually go through probate and do not offer the same privacy or flexibility as other tools. By learning how these methods actually work, you can separate fact from fiction. Clear information builds confidence and supports better choices for your future.
